Lipophilic 2-hydroxymethylbenzimidazoles complexed by Zn++ ions were investigated for their esterolytic activities in the hydrolysis of p-nitrophenyl picolinate in the presence of cationic micelles. The nature and the stoichiometry of the active complexes 1:1 or 2:1 types were shown to be dependent on the position of the substituant on the heterocycle and on the surfactant concentration.
